Meta delays Ray-Ban Display launch globally due to high U.S. demand and limited supply.
Meta has delayed the global launch of its Ray-Ban Display smart glasses, originally planned for early 2026 in the UK, France, Italy, and Canada, due to overwhelming U.S. demand and limited supply.
The $799 wearable, featuring AR displays, AI integration, and a neural wristband, sold out quickly in the U.S., creating waitlists into 2026.
Meta is now prioritizing domestic orders and reassessing its international rollout strategy, citing scaling challenges despite strong consumer interest and positive early reviews.
The delay reflects production constraints, not technical issues, and comes amid broader efforts to expand its wearable technology portfolio.
